            Dez like every other teenager in the world sometimes gets mad, but this time when she does, she finds out that she’s not like every other teenager. She shifts into a tiger and if that wasn’t scary and surprising enough as soon as it happens Dez is shot and kidnapped, then she wakes up in a cage, and then if that wasn’t enough in the cage next to her is the unknown yet sexy Caleb. Talk about crazy. Together with Caleb and some new friends Dez goes on an adventure and learns things about herself, Caleb, and a world she never knew existed.
